Which substance can not be broken down by a chemical change? silicon propane ethane water

Answer:

[tex]\huge \boxed{\mathrm{silicon}}[/tex]

Explanation:

Silicon cannot be broken down by any physical or chemical methods, because it is an element. It has properties of an element nor a compound or mixture.

Silicon is a chemical element with the symbol Si and atomic number 14.
